Navigating the Business Cocktail Attire Landscape

Business cocktail attire presents a unique challenge, demanding a delicate balance between professional polish and evening elegance. Deciphering this dress code requires a careful assessment of the event's formality, industry expectations, and your personal style.

Defining business cocktail attire: Imagine a spectrum where one end is formal business attire (think suits and tailored dresses) and the other is a full-blown cocktail party. Business cocktail falls somewhere in the middle, encouraging a more relaxed yet still refined approach. It's about showcasing your professional side while embracing a touch of evening glamour.

Understanding the occasion: The key to success lies in understanding the specific event. Is it a company holiday party or a networking event? Are there any dress code specifics mentioned in the invitation? Consider the industry and company culture. A tech startup might have a more relaxed vibe than a traditional financial firm.

Key considerations: Beyond the event itself, there are crucial elements to consider:

  • Dress code specifics: Pay close attention to any official dress code guidelines. If the invitation mentions "business cocktail attire," you'll need to adhere to the general guidelines.
  • Company culture: Research the company's culture and dress code norms. A casual company might embrace a more relaxed interpretation of business cocktail, while a conservative firm might expect a more formal approach.
  • Personal style: While adhering to the event's expectations, don't shy away from incorporating your personal style. Choose pieces that make you feel confident and comfortable, as this will radiate through your overall presence.

Essential Pieces for the Business Cocktail Wardrobe

Business cocktail attire demands a balance between professional polish and evening elegance, and building a versatile wardrobe for such occasions requires a strategic approach. Here are some essential pieces that will form the foundation of your business cocktail attire:

Dresses: A tailored dress is a classic choice for business cocktail events. Opt for knee-length or slightly shorter styles in sophisticated colors and fabrics. Consider a sleek sheath dress in black or navy, a flowing A-line silhouette in a rich jewel tone, or a fitted cocktail dress with delicate lace detailing. The key is to choose a dress that flatters your figure and exudes confidence.

Jumpsuits: Jumpsuits offer a modern and chic alternative to dresses. Choose a tailored jumpsuit with a flattering fit and elegant embellishments. Opt for silk or velvet fabrics for a touch of luxury, or consider a jumpsuit with a statement neckline or a belt to accentuate your waist.

Separates: For a more versatile approach, consider separates. A blouse with statement sleeves, paired with tailored pants or a skirt with a polished finish, offers endless styling possibilities. A blazer in a neutral color like black or navy adds an air of sophistication and can be easily layered over dresses or separates.

Accessories: Accessories play a crucial role in elevating your business cocktail attire. Statement jewelry, like a bold necklace or earrings, adds a touch of personality and glamour. Choose an elegant handbag that complements your outfit and is large enough to carry your essentials. Heels or flats, depending on the occasion and your personal preference, complete the look. Opt for shoes that are comfortable and stylish, ensuring you can move with ease and confidence throughout the event.

Styling Tips for a Polished Look

Business cocktail attire is all about striking a balance between professional polish and evening elegance, and the right styling choices can elevate your look from good to unforgettable. Here are some tips to ensure you exude confidence and sophistication:

Color Palette: While you can certainly experiment with bolder hues, a classic approach is to lean towards neutral tones like black, navy, and gray. These timeless shades provide a sophisticated backdrop for any embellishments or accessories. Alternatively, consider rich jewel tones like emerald, sapphire, or ruby for a touch of luxurious vibrancy.

Fabrics: Choosing high-quality fabrics is essential for achieving a luxurious feel. Silk, velvet, and lace add a touch of opulence and drape beautifully, creating a flattering silhouette. For a more modern edge, consider textured fabrics like brocade or jacquard.

Fit and Silhouette: The key is to find a fit that flatters your figure and highlights your best features. A tailored dress with a defined waistline, a sleek jumpsuit with a cinched-in waist, or a fitted blazer paired with elegant pants or a skirt can all create a polished and sophisticated look.

Hair and Makeup: Keep your hair and makeup polished and professional, focusing on a sophisticated and understated look. A sleek updo, a polished blowout, or soft waves can all work well. For makeup, aim for a natural, radiant complexion with defined brows and a touch of color on the lips or eyes. Remember, the goal is to enhance your natural beauty, not to overwhelm your outfit.
